Vijf TV (Belgium)


VIJFtv's program offer is aimed at a female audience, and it consists of a captivating mix of U.S. series like “Grey's Anatomy” and “Sex and the City”, and a large amount of films that is specifically aimed at women. VIJFtv also presents popular talk shows such as “The Oprah Winfrey Show” and “Dr. Phil” and Flemish productions are offered on the local side. But VIJFtv tries to connect with its target group through other means. In order to get people in contact, VIJFtv also offers initiatives such as the “City Day”. In short, VIJFtv has that special touch that appeals to its target group - and women know why. In 2009, VIJFtv launched Good Deal. This concept was created to give advertisers the opportunity to offer their promotions in an exclusive area. In its first phase, Good Deal started on television, online and with partnerships in print, but this concept can also be applied on other platforms.

VIJFtv aims at the Flemish (i.e. Dutch-speaking) population in Belgium, representing approximately 600f the total population. The channel is distributed via cable, satellite and digital way and has a 97% reach in Flanders. The channel targets a female audience between the ages of 20 and 49. In 2009 (Jan-Sept), VIJFtv had a market share of 6.9% within its commercial target group in Belgium (Source: CIM Audimetrie-MMW). The TV station was launched in October 2004.
